HAPPY AND GAY GOES TO WASHINGTON

26 Mar 2011 4:00 PM | Deleted user

Happy and Gay will be featured as part of a marathon of short plays to be read in celebration of SWAN (Support Women Artists Now) Day, Saturday, March 26, 2011 at 1:00 p.m. Eastern Time.

The Georgetown Theatre Company and Women in Film & Video will host the event.

HAPPY AND GAY won the ten minute division of the Eileen Heckart competition.
 
SYNOPSIS:
You've seen these women before. They stay in the background, seemingly content to decorate the church fellowship hall with crepe' paper, bring the funeral service casseroles and knit baby shower booties. They've seen it all -- until today. Today, history is being made at the church as it hosts its first gay wedding. Betty worries over the proper "gay" way to hang crepe' paper streamers, while Veronica stresses about what people will say about their preacher's radical decision to use the church for these kinds of affairs. Her fears are deeper and more personal than she will admit
